## Configuration — Cutoff Rule

Welcome aboard. CrumbWorks enforces its next-day order cutoff through the scheduler service, and the cutoff hour lives in the environment file as `ORDER_CUTOFF_HOUR` (24-hour clock, bakery-local time). Please never hardcode it elsewhere; several storefronts read the same value. The scheduler also calls the notification service to warn customers approaching the cutoff, and that call must be authenticated. In the same environment file, directly after the cutoff setting, add this line:

vault entry, fadup-tagag: RELAY_SECRET8=2fd92179

# Service Accounts: String Extraction

The `extract-i18n` script pulls translatable strings from all Bramblewick repos and pushes them to the Glossa service. It runs under the `i18n-extractor` service account. Do not run it under your personal account; Glossa rate-limits individual users aggressively. The account has write access to the staging catalog only. Set the token in your shell before invoking the script. The current staging token is below.

API key for kahap-kafog: zpat15_6qzxZ7YR8aDwjmp

## Migration Guide — Step 4: Stockhop restock planner

This step moves the Stockhop vending-machine restock planner off the nightly batch and onto the rolling scheduler. Heads up: the old batch silently capped routes at 40 machines, and the rolling scheduler does not, so a couple of the bigger depots will suddenly get realistic route sizes. That's expected, not a regression — please note it in the release comms so nobody panics. Once the rolling scheduler is enabled, apply the following configuration before re-running the planner.

config for bahop-baduf:
[kasion]
team = lamath
access_code = ac_d807e5
host = kasion.paliqcloud.corp
port = 4000
owner = julix.tamvan
peer = frair.qorvelsoft.local

Ticket: Drift on RateMirror checker nodes

Hey — the parity checker on node B is flagging way fewer mismatches than A and C, and it turns out someone tweaked its tolerance thresholds by hand last week. Scrape intervals are off too. Can you reset node B to match the canonical config? For reference, it should be.

config for faduf-yahap:
[lamvan]
team = rusael
access_code = ac_ac22dc
owner = druius.istdor
host = lamvan.novacio.example
port = 8443
peer = soreth.xolmario.corp
salt = 0768e68d
pin = 8310